
Pinball: The Man Who Saved the Game
Mar 17 2023
•2h 32m
•Comedy, Drama, History, Romance
The dramatic comedy is based on the true story of writer and pinball wizard Roger Sharpe, chronicling his journey to overturn New York City’s 35-year ban on pinball.
